Complete specification for the 7.EX.-Short type Chassis (D type).

Identifier  ExFiles\Box 72\2\  scan0149
Date  28th September 1925
  
HS{Lord Ernest Hives - Chair} 42998
To GWH{George W. Hancock - Head Chateauroux} from RHC.{R. H. Coverley - Production Engineer}
RHC{R. H. Coverley - Production Engineer}10/BE. 28.9.25.

7.EX.-Short type Chassis-(D type).

We give below a complete specification of the above Chassis. This Chassis was passed to test in the first place on June 21st. 1925. and placed on test again on Sept 21st.1925. after various new features had been fitted.

X.8380 -Frame & Fittings.

1. Short type Body Subframe to N.Schemes 2001-2 & L.O.P. F.73270.
2. Side Channels F.72214-5.
3. Step Irons F.72676.
4. Frame Stiffener for Front Buffers to N.Sch: 1958.
5. " " " Rear " " N.Sch: 1960.
6. Lock Plate for Wing Stay Socket to N.Sch: 2011.
7. Front No. Plate Brackets F.72758-9.

X.8405 - Frame Tees.

To L.O.P. F.72396.

X.8410 - Front Springs & Fittings.

1100 & 1150 lbs Front Road Springs fitted with Wefco Gaiters to L.O.P. F.71992.

X.8410 - Rear Springs & Fittings.

1700 & 1800 Rear Road Springs fitted with Wefco Gaiters to L.O.P. F.72807.

X.8520 - Front Shock Absorbers.

To L.O.P. F.70633.

X.8520 - Rear Shock Absorbers.

Hartford Shock Absorbers to L.O.P. F.71600.
